Boswellia serrata, also known as Indian frankincense, is a resinous extract long valued in traditional Ayurvedic medicine. Modern research has brought renewed interest in this botanical remedy due to its promising anti-inflammatory, antioxidant, and immune-modulating properties. From joint health to gut protection, Boswellia serrata is gaining popularity as an alternative to conventional therapies, particularly for those seeking natural solutions with fewer side effects than standard pharmaceuticals.

Osteoarthritis: Easing Joint Pain and Improving Mobility

Boswellia serrata’s most robust clinical evidence centers on osteoarthritis (OA), especially of the knee. Multiple placebo-controlled clinical trials have demonstrated significant improvements in pain, stiffness, and physical function for those supplementing with Boswellia serrata extract (BSE) compared with placebo 1, 5. Notably:

  • Pain and Flexibility: Patients reported a decrease in knee pain, increased flexion, and longer walking distances after 8–16 weeks of use 1, 5.
  • Inflammatory Markers: BSE supplementation was shown to reduce serum levels of C-reactive protein, indicating lowered inflammation 5.
  • Structural Benefits: Radiographically, improvements in joint gap and reductions in osteophyte formation (bone spurs) have been observed, suggesting potential disease-modifying effects 5.

Rheumatoid Arthritis: Modulating Inflammation

Preclinical studies in animal models reveal that Boswellia serrata extract can significantly reduce the severity of rheumatoid arthritis (RA). It suppresses pro-inflammatory cytokines (IL-1β, IL-6, TNF-α) and enhances anti-inflammatory cytokines (IL-10), resulting in reduced joint inflammation and tissue damage 2. The extract’s antioxidant properties further contribute to its protective effects in arthritis 2.

Inflammatory Bowel Disease: Gut Barrier Protection

Current therapies for IBD, such as ulcerative colitis and Crohn’s disease, often have substantial side effects. Boswellia serrata offers a safer complementary approach:

  • Barrier Function: BSE protects the intestinal epithelial barrier from inflammatory and oxidative damage, preserving tight junction integrity 3.
  • Anti-inflammatory Pathways: The extract and its active boswellic acids inhibit NF-κB signaling—a major driver of inflammation in the gut—and counteract reactive oxygen species (ROS) 3, 7.
  • Clinical Potential: Small human trials have suggested improvements in IBD symptoms with Boswellia, and the European Medicines Agency recognizes BSE as an ‘orphan drug’ for peritumoral brain edema, underscoring its anti-inflammatory reputation 6, 7.

Immune Regulation and Antioxidant Effects

Boswellia serrata is not just an anti-inflammatory agent. It also:

  • Balances Immune Response: Modulates both regulatory and effector T-cell populations, indicating broader immune system effects 4.
  • Antioxidant Power: Extracts rich in acetyl-11-keto-β-boswellic acid (AKBA) show greater antioxidant capacity, helping to neutralize damaging free radicals 4.
  • Cancer and Infection: While not the focus of this article, some studies highlight antitumor and antimicrobial effects, meriting further research 4, 7.

Emerging and Additional Applications

  • Asthma: Pilot studies suggest potential as an adjunct therapy for asthma due to anti-inflammatory effects 7.
  • Brain Edema: BSE is classified as an orphan drug for peritumoral brain edema by the European Medicines Agency, reflecting its ability to reduce inflammation in neurological contexts 7.

Gastrointestinal Side Effects

The most frequently reported adverse effects of Boswellia serrata supplementation are mild gastrointestinal symptoms:

  • Symptoms: Nausea, diarrhea, abdominal discomfort.
  • Prevalence: These effects are generally infrequent and resolve without intervention 1, 5.
  • Clinical Trials: In both short-term and 120-day studies, no serious adverse events were reported 5, 8, 9.

Liver Toxicity at High Doses

While human studies point to an excellent safety profile, animal and in vitro studies have flagged potential risks at high or prolonged doses:

  • Hepatotoxicity: Signs of liver enlargement and fat accumulation (hepatomegaly and steatosis) were seen in mice given high doses of Boswellia extracts 6.
  • Gene Dysregulation: Changes in genes related to lipid metabolism and detoxification were also observed, suggesting possible liver stress 6.
  • Human Implications: No such effects have been reported in clinical trials at standard doses, but caution is warranted with very high or unregulated intake 6.

Potential Drug Interactions

Boswellia serrata’s immune-modulating and anti-inflammatory activity raises the possibility of interactions with:

  • Immunosuppressants: Theoretically, Boswellia could alter the effects of drugs that modulate immune function. Clinical significance remains unclear 7.
  • Other Herbs/Supplements: Always consult a healthcare provider before combining with other anti-inflammatory botanicals or pharmaceuticals.

Allergic Reactions and Special Populations

  • Allergy Risk: Allergic reactions are rare but possible, especially for individuals sensitive to tree resins 1, 7.
  • Pregnancy and Lactation: Safety has not been firmly established; use only under medical supervision.

Are There Long-term Risks?

Human clinical trials up to 120 days report good tolerability and no significant safety concerns 5. However, more long-term data is still needed, especially regarding liver health and in populations with preexisting conditions.

Standard Dosing in Clinical Trials

Most clinical studies use Boswellia serrata extracts standardized to boswellic acids (especially AKBA and KBA):

  • Osteoarthritis: 250–500 mg two to three times daily (total daily dose: 500–1500 mg), often for 8–16 weeks 1, 5.
  • Type 2 Diabetes (ineffective): 250 mg twice daily (500 mg/day) did not outperform placebo 11.
  • Pharmacokinetic Insights: A single 333 mg dose reached peak plasma levels at approximately 4.5 hours, with an elimination half-life of about six hours, suggesting dosing every 6–8 hours may sustain therapeutic levels 8, 9.

Formulation Matters: Standard vs. Enhanced Bioavailability

  • Absorption Challenges: Traditional extracts have low oral bioavailability, with boswellic acids like AKBA and KBA appearing in plasma at low concentrations 7, 10.
  • Lecithin-Enhanced Formulations: New delivery systems, such as lecithin-complexed extracts, have demonstrated superior absorption and faster attainment of therapeutic blood levels 10.
  • Quality Control: Potency and AKBA content vary widely among commercial products. Look for standardized extracts and reputable brands 4.

Duration and Monitoring

  • Study Durations: Most clinical trials last 8–16 weeks, with some extending to 120 days. Longer-term safety and efficacy remain under investigation 5.
  • Monitoring: Those with liver conditions or on immunosuppressive therapy should use Boswellia under medical supervision 6, 7.

Practical Dosage Recommendations

  • For Inflammatory Conditions: Start with 250–500 mg standardized extract 2–3 times per day.
  • With Food: Taking with meals may improve tolerance of gastrointestinal side effects.
  • Lecithin Formulations: If available, these may provide enhanced benefit at similar dosages due to improved absorption 10.

Conclusion

Boswellia serrata stands out as a promising herbal remedy for inflammatory and immune-related conditions, particularly osteoarthritis, with benefits supported by both traditional use and modern research. While generally safe and well tolerated, users should be aware of dosage, formulation, and potential side effects—especially at higher intakes or with long-term use.

Key Takeaways:

  • Proven Benefits: Effective for joint pain, inflammation, and possibly gut barrier protection.
  • Best Evidence: Strongest for osteoarthritis of the knee; emerging for RA and IBD.
  • Side Effects: Mostly mild GI symptoms; rare liver toxicity at high doses.
  • Optimal Dose: 250–500 mg standardized extract, 2–3 times daily; lecithin formulas may boost absorption.
  • Safety: Excellent short-term safety; monitor in liver disease or with immune-modulating drugs.
  • Formulation Counts: Choose high-quality, standardized products for best results.
